Carson City Morgan Dollars: Featuring the Coins of the Gsa Hoard

Carson City Morgan Dollars Featuring the Coins of the Gsa Hoard

The discovery in 1964, of the Morgan Dollars from the Carson City Mint, sent tremors through the coin collecting community and started the biggest government distribution of the highly desirable coins ever recorded. Few coins in the history of the United States have received more indifference when first released than these silver dollars. And few, if any, have gone on to be so greatly sought after by collectors. Charlton 2011 Collector and Maple Leaf Issues 2nd Edition

Canadian Coins Vol 2 Collector and Maple Leaf Issues 2nd Edition

Images of all collector and bullion coins issued by the Royal Canadian Mint are illustrated in full color. This year the title of the catalog has been modified, to be more in keeping with the contents. The new title Canadian Coins, Volume Two Collector and Maple Leaf Issues now emphasizes the full scope of the catalog. Canadian Coins, Volume Two, 2nd edition, consists of 360 pages, lists over 1,000 coin designs and has over 1,700 color illustrations. Specifications and complete pricing are given for each issue. The Montreal, Calgary, Athens, and Vancouver Olympic coins contribute well over 15% of the designs that comprise the Olympic Series. The coins of the Vancouver 2010 Olympic and Paralympic Games alone are numbered well over one hundred. Deep pockets would be required to own the complete series as each of the five $2,500 kilo-gold coins alone weigh in at $50,000. A more modest collection would be the 42 varieties of twenty-five cent coins. [Read more...]

Comprehensive Catalog and Encyclopedia of Morgan & Peace Dollars

Comprehensive Catalog and Encyclopedia of Morgan & Peace Dollars

Leroy C. Van Allen and A. George Mallis have published the Fourth edition of the Comprehensive Catalog and Encyclopedia of Morgan & Peace Dollars. All known varieties, at the time of publication, of Morgan and Peace silver dollars are in this edition. This book, known as the VAM book, has been adopted as the industry standard for Morgan and Peace dollar varieties. The forty-five newly discovered varieties published in this Fourth edition make this book a valuable tool for all silver dollar collectors. [Read more...]

Charlton 2011 Standard Catalogue of Canadian Coins 65th Edition

Charlton's Standard Catalogue of Canadian Coins

The 65th edition of Canadian Coins with a strictly numismatic content will be released July 2010 at the RCNA Convention in Saint John. This 384-page numismatic listing of Canadian coins is a must for dealers and collectors alike who wish to keep up-to-date in their hobby. This catalog lists and prices all circulation (business strike) coinage issued in Canada from 1870 to 2010. Each denomination is listed by date with pricing for all collectible grades. Naturally, all segments from the French Regime to the later test tokens have their separate chapters. The Variety Section in the 65th edition is devoted to the Victoria Large Cent Series, 1858 to 1901. Eighty-one large cent varieties are listed, most are constant but a few are progressive. The progressive varieties are examples of what a collector may expect from this challenging series. The Victorian Canadian Variety Series which began in 2006 with the fifty cent coins now ends with the publishing of the large cent varieties. [Read more...]
